This paper presents a technical report on KGMistral, a novel question-answering (QA) approach that integrates domain-specific Knowledge Graphs (KGs) to enhance the performance of Large Language Models (LLMs), specifically the Mistral model. The study addresses the limitations of LLMs in generating accurate answers, particularly in specialized domains like materials science and engineering, by leveraging the Retrieval Augmented Generation (RAG) framework. The report outlines the architecture of KGMistral, detailing the processes of entity and relation extraction, similarity matching, and the use of SPARQL queries to retrieve relevant triples from KGs. Experimental results demonstrate that KGMistral significantly improves QA performance by utilizing external knowledge sources. The findings contribute to the understanding of how integrating KGs can mitigate issues such as hallucinations in LLMs, thereby providing a more reliable framework for question answering in specialized fields.
